The Nikon D60 was first launched in 2008 and it was an upgrade of the D40x camera. Like the high end Nikon cameras (D300 and D3), D60 also boasts of the image processor EXPEED. Most of Nikon’s DSLRs and the D600 are manufactured in Thailand. Since the camera doesn’t have an autofocus motor, you can only use the designated lenses with AF-S and the AF-I to use the camera’s autofocus mode.

When purchasing the D60, make sure that you get only the compatible lenses; otherwise, you will just waste your money. Look for a list of the compatible lenses particularly the ones with autofocus motor integrated in it.

Nikon D60 Lenses

By admin · Comments (0)

The lens is a very important consideration in purchasing a camera these days. The lenses of Nikon camera are quite famous for faithful color and breathtaking sharpness. With D60s accurate and fast focus together with the VR (Vibration Reduction), the pictures are sharper and are free from any blur. The VR is Nikon’s built in image stabilization technology.

You can also use compatible lenses like the AF-S, AF-I NIKKOR, Type G/D AF NIKKOR, Type D PC NIKKOR, IX-NIKKOR, and AF-NIKKOR. However, you must determine if the functions are supported or not. For instance, with the first two lenses mentioned, all the functions are supported. The rest of the lenses support functions except autofocus or certain shooting modes. The last two lenses do not support the F3AF.

The Nikon 70-300mm is a powerful 4.3X telephoto zoom lens whose zoom range is ideal for portraits, candids, sports, travel, wildlife, and nature photography. This versatile lens also has macro capability for impressive close-ups of smaller objects such as flowers.
